A newbie question:
The entire section on software update on the 'Mageia control center' is missing in my installation.
How can I create/recreate it. (without using it or rpmdarke ... also missing but urpmi and rpm are present).

I would try reinstalling rpmdrake
this contains most of the files including /usr/sbin/MageiaUpdate which is the scrip/command that is run.
use urpmi --replacepkgs rpmdrake
